Axle R
Description |
OneUp loved the simplicity and clean look of Axle F so they made Axle R. Using a solid 7075-T6 rod rather than a hollow tube makes this the strongest possible rear axle design while still being lighter than a stock 12mm thru axle with integrated lever.
If you already carry the EDC multitool with you, there's no need for the heavy integrated lever which can snag on trail-side obstacles.

Compatibility |
- You need to know both yourĀ axle length and axle thread pitchĀ to select your new OneUp axle. These are both specific to your frame.Ā Hub spacing (e.g. 142x12) does not denote your axle size.Ā Your axle length and pitch might be laser etched on your existing axle (e.g. 178 x 1.5). Check here first.Ā If your axle size is not marked, check with your frame manufacturer. Axle specs are not usually listed on website specs.
- Check our printable axle selector to ensure you pick the right length/thread pitch
- NOTĀ compatibleĀ with tapered "Syntace X-12" style axles
